HTML5 是一种用于创建网站和Web应用程序的前端技术。要将HTML5生成为一个原生APP,你主要需要使用一种称为hybrid(混合应用)的方法,这通常涉及将HTML5页面嵌套在本地应用程序容器中,从而允许它作为一个独立的应用程序运行。这样做的优点是,你可以利用HTML5、CSS3和JavaScript的便利性,同时仍然能在不同平台上运行应用程序。
在这个教程中,我将简要介绍几种将HTML5生成为APP的方法和一些流行的工具。
1. Apache Cord网站app一键生成ova(以前称为PhoneGap)
Apache Cordova是一个开源框架,可以让你使用HTML5、CSS3和JavaScript创建跨平台的移动应用程序。它的基本原理是通过将Web应用程序包装在一个WebView中,将其作为本地应用程序运行。Cordova 提供了大量插件,可以使你轻松访问设备的原生功能(如摄像头、地理位置、通知等)。以下是使用Cordova创建应用程序的基本步骤:
步骤1:安装Node.js和Co怎么把网页生成apprdova CLI。
步骤2:使用Cordova创建一个新项目。
步骤3:为你的项目添加所需的平台(如Android或iOS)。
步骤4:在项目文件夹中的www目录下,添加或修改你的HTML5代码。
步骤5:使用Cordova CLI构建项目,生成可运行在目标平台上的本地APP文件。
2. Ionic Framework
Ionic Framework是一个基于Cordova的开源UI工具包,用于在移动设备上构建高性能、跨平台的Web应用程序。它提供了一套经过优化的UI组件,可帮助你创建具有原生外观和体验的应用程序。
使用Ionic创建应用程序的基本步骤与使用Cordova类似,但它还要求你安装Ionic CLI。在开发过程中,你可以使用Ionic提供的UI组件和样式,以及Angular、React或Vue等JavaScript框架。
3. React Native和NativeScript
虽然React Native和NativeScript不是直接将HTML5生成为APP,但它们提供了编写跨平台移动应用程序的另一种方式。它们让你使用J
avaScript(React Native使用React,NativeScript支持Angular、Vue和React)和一套用于创建原生UI组件的API,从而实现接近原生应用程序的性能。
教程总结
本教程简要介绍了将HTML5生成为APP的几种方法,其中hybrid应用开发—如使用Cordova或Ionic框架—是主要方法。每种方法都有其优缺点,你可以根据项目的具体需求选择适合你的方案。无论你的选择是什么,重要的是确保你遵循最佳实践,以最大程度地提高应用程序的性能和用户体验。